This ±1.28-acre heavy industrial yard site is available for lease in Miami’s West Airport submarket, a key logistics hub with direct access to major transportation corridors. The property is zoned IU-2, making it suitable for a wide range of industrial uses, including logistics operations, heavy equipment storage, and vehicle staging. The site offers multiple ingress and egress points, including several gates along NW 43rd Street and an additional gate on the northwest side, ensuring efficient traffic flow for trucks and equipment. Its current use as a holding area for vehicles, containers, and heavy machinery underscores its functionality for businesses requiring outdoor storage and distribution capabilities. ocated just 5 miles from Miami International Airport and 13 miles from the Port of Miami, the property provides exceptional connectivity for import/export operations. Easy access to major thoroughfares, including Palmetto Expressway (SR 826) and NW 36th Street, further enhances its appeal for companies seeking a strategic position within Miami’s distribution network.
